Justis, Lorraine; Wright, Janet Schuman – RQ, 1972
Reference librarians overestimate the knowledge graduate students have about reference sources in the library. Many students responding to the questionnaire could not list indexes and abstracts within their specialty fields. Better library orientation and instruction are needed. (4 references) (DH)

Bunge, Charles A. – RQ, 1982
Reports the results of an informal survey of reference librarians in large and medium-sized public and academic libraries who were asked how they kept up-to-date on reference materials and techniques. The roles of professional reading, staff meetings, staff information sharing, and conferences and workshops are discussed. (Author/JL)
